SQL and PL/SQL
Oracle SQL and PL/SQL | Queries | DML & DDL statements | Functions | Procedures | Triggers and Packages
لغة الإستعلام SQL
5,153 موضوعات في هذا القسم
-
سلام كيف يمكن معرفة السجلات المكررة فى ملف معين ( لغير ال key ) بالطبع مثال الاسم و العنوان و تاريخ الميلاد المطلوب معرفة الاسماء المشتركة فى تاريخ ميلاد معين وشكرا طارق
-
أخوانى أقدم بكم بعض جمل سيكوال لإفادة من يريد تعلم جمل سيكوال Chapter 1 002 003 Practice 1 004 1. Initiate an iSQL*Plus session using the user ID and password provided by the instructor. 005 User_id : scott 006 Password: tiger 007 008 2. iSQL*Plus commands access the database. 009 True/False 010 True 011 012 3. The following select statement executes successfully: 013 select last_name, job_id, salary AS Sal FROM employees; 014 True/False 015 True 016 017 4. The following select statement executes successfully: 018 select * 019 FROM job_grades; 020 True/False 021 False 022 023 5. There are four coding errors in this statement. Can you identify them? 024 sel…
-
Select EMPLOYEENAME,job, SUM(AMOUNT), sum( DISCOUNT) from TRNS_SALES GROUP BY joB ,EMPLOYEENAME الاستعلام هذا يعمل بشكل صحيح لكن اريد ان اضيف على الا ستعلام السابق شرط ان يكون بين تارخين TRNSDATE بس المشكله انني الا اقدر اضيف شرط حقل TRNSDATE تظهر رسالة خطاء كيف يمكن ان اضيف ----------------------------------------- يعني بهذه الطريقة بس هذا الاستعلام غير صحيح Select EMPLOYEENAME,job, SUM(AMOUNT), sum( DISCOUNT) from TRNS_SALES GROUP BY joB ,EMPLOYEENAME where BETWEEN TRNSDATE ('10/06/2008' and '10/06/2008')
-
ممكن المساعدة في اظهار الاستعلام التالي استعلام يظهر ثاني اعلى راتب بكل قسم بالdeptno بجدول emp يمكن السؤال بسيط بس انا جديدة على الsql
-
احضر جميع الموظفين الذين وظيفتهم لا تساوي HR_REP’" باستخدام جملة minus
-
السلام عليكم ورحمة الله وبراكاته يا جماعة انا دلوقتي اخدت CD ORACLE الاصدار 10G تمام وبعدين نزلتها علي ويندوز 2000 PROFESIONAL SP4 المهم انا طبعا في اول الـ SETUP كتبت الـ PASSWORD الخاص بي .. وعندما حاولت ادخل علي الـ SQL PLUS طلب مني USER NAME و PASSWORD تمام .. المهم انا اللي عطاني السي دي كتبلي الـ USERNAME كالتالي SYS/ASSYSDBAانا مش عارف بقى ده ايه في حين ان انا باخود كورس فيه بيبقي ال USER NAME & PASSWORD " scott,tiger " علي التوالي المشكلة بقة اني مش عارف ادخل علي الـ 10G بسبب اليوزرنيم ده ياريت يا جماعة حد يفيدني ربنا يبارك فيكو ...............
-
السلام عليكم أنا قاعده أدرس sql دراسة ذاتية مسار الديفلوبر حاسه المنهج كبير اللي عندي 19 chapters كم عدد الفصول بالضبط ؟ وإذا خلصت من وين أذاكر وأراجع أحس المنهج كبير الله يعين يارب أني غلطانه بعدد الفصول
-
قمت بانشاء هذا الكيرسر كيف يمكنني ان اضعه داخل function وكيف يمكنني ان استعلم بالاضافة الى رقم الموظف استعلم عن تاريخ معين بحيث يكون كالتالي المدخل: رقم الموظف : 22 تاريخ : 200801 declare v_empnum emp_info.emp_num%type; v_sal emp_info.sal%type; v_hours emp_info.no_of_hours%type; cursor c is select emp_num ,sal,no_of_hours into v_empnum ,v_sal,v_hours from emp_info where emp_num=&emp_num ; begin open c; loop dbms_output.put_line(v_empnum || ' ' || v_sal || ' ' || v_hours); fetch c into v_empnum,v_sal,v_hours; exit when c%notfound; end loop; close c; end;
-
السلام عليكم ورحمة الله وبركاته اخواني الاعضاء أرجو مساعدني في حل هذا السؤال الذي يواجهني في أحد امتحاناتي : طلب مني اعداد قاعدة بيانات لمكتبة في الجامعة وواجهني سؤال لم أستطع الاجابة عليه وهو : create a function named maxBorrowing that returns all details about a student has the maximum number of borrowing in current month . مع العلم ان هناك جدول يجب ان اعتمد عليه كالتالي : borrowTable student_id --- object_id --- date_of_borrow --- max_borrow_date --- Returns وسأكون شاكرا لكم
-
لدي ملف xls فيه بيانات واريد حشر هذه البيانات في جدول في oracle هل هناك طريقة لترحيل هذه البيانات ام لا ارجو المساعدة وشكرا
-
بسم الله الرحمن الرحيم أخواني الاعزاء لدي جدول للمشتركين فيه رقم المشترك هو المفتاح الرئيس حيث يتكون من أربع أجزاء هي:- 1) رقم المحافظة يأخذ الارقام من1 الى 9 (جدول المحافظات) 2) رقم المدينة يلأخذ الارقام من 100 إلى 499 (جدول المدن) 3) رقم الحي السكني يأخذ الارقام من 500 إلى 800 (جدول الاحياء السكنية) 4) رقم المشترك مثال :- 11005001 لدي مشكلة في عدم القدرة على إدخال أول سجل في جدول المشتركين وكيف يمكن إعطاء أرقام لباقي المشتركين من أحياء سكنية مختلفة بحيث يبدأ الترقيم من البداية مثال 11005001 11005011 11015001 21005001 وهكذا أرجو المساعدة وجزاكم الله خيرا
-
اريد معرفة كيفية نقل بيانات جدول فى جدول اخر
-
المطلوب نقل الموظفين الموجودين فى الدرجة الوظيفية الثانية الى الدرجة الثالثة ثم نقلهم جميعا الى الادارة الخالية من الموظفين وذللك فى كود واحد
-
كتاب بالعربى pl جااااااااااااامد جدااااااااااااااااااااااااااا عبارة عن شرح من الماتريال بالترتيب ينفع لضعاف الانجليزية وكمان المبتدئين الرابط http://www.ziddu.com/download/8071204/arab...pl.sql.rar.html
-
السلام عليكم ورحمة الله وبركاته [وسط][/وسط] create table student ( sno numbere number(5), sname varchar (20), constraint student _sno_pk primary key (sno)); كلنا نعرف ان هذي الصيغه هي انشاء جدول مع مفتاح رئيسي واحد ولكن سؤالي هو اريد وضع اكثر من مفتاح اجنبي في جدول وااحد بالله التفاعل من لديه العلم لان لازم اسوي الجدول باسرع وقت وشكرا لكم على حسن التجاوب
-
إخواني الأعزاء يوجد لدي مشكلة هو عدم القدرة بالإتصال لقاعدة البيانات 11.2 من خلال SQL*PLUS 3.3 حيث يعمل hang ونظام التشغيل هو ويندوز XP من خلال VIRTUAL BOX ونظام التشغيل الأصلي هو ويندوز 7 64-بت ولدي هاتين الرسالتان توضحان الوضع الموجود لهذه المشكلة
-
الحمد لله يا جماعة نجحت فى امتحان ال sql النهاردة بفضل الله واتمنى من ربنا يوفقنى فى باقى الامتحانات ويوفق كل الاخوة المسلمين فى المنتدى وشكر خاص يا جماعة للاستاذ/ سامح بكار اللى لا املك له سوا الدعاء وربنا يجزيه خير
-
-
بسم الله الرحمن الرحيم أصدقائي أعضاء المنتدي الكرام / كل عام وأنتم بخير بمناسبة حلول شهر رمضان الكريم في الحقيقة أنا عندي مشكلة قد طرحتها في هذا المنتدي من قبل ولم أحد يستجيب لي ، حيث إنها المشاركة الثانية بالنسبة لي : السؤال هو ؟ كيف يتم تعريف متغير داخل PL/SQL أو Parameter من نوع كائن Object ، أنظر الكود التالي: ----------------------------------------------- Create Or Replace Function XX(A Table) As X VarChar2(20); Y Table; R View; Begin End; ----------------------------------------------- هل يمكـن جعل متغير مثل Y من نوع جدول ، أو متغير مثل R من نوع عارض أو ------ الي آخرة داخل أوراكل ، فالكود مستنتج من SQL-Server وغير صحيح. فإذا كانت الإجابة بن…
-
ما معنى هذا الكود ؟ ANALYZE TABLE employees COMPUTE STATISTICS; و شكراً
-
اخواني في الله جمله بسيطه تعودت عليها في باقي لغات البرمجه مثلcase statmentاعجز عنها في لغه اوراكل افتح الهيلب يكلي switch variable case (a): case(: end;اجربها لا تعمل عندي فتحت كتاب اس كيو ال يكلي case variable when (1) then statment; when (2) then statment; end case ولا تعمل عندي علما اني استعمل ديفلوبر 6 ما الحل والجمله الصجيحه والا كرهت الاوراكل واعتبرته عاجز على الرغم من شهرته العالميه
-
السلام عليكم احبابي هذه المسالة قابلتني وقمت بحلها الا ان بها نقطة لا استطيع التوصل اليها المسائلة هي Display the last name, hire date, and day of the week on which the employee started. Label the column DAY. Order the results by the day of the week, starting with Monday والحل الذي قمت به هو select last_name,hire_date , to_char(hire_date,'DAY','Nls_Date_Language=American') as "DAY" from employees order by 3 والمطلوب اخواني ان ابداء بيوم الاثنين (Monday) وما اعرف كيف ..؟ انتظر مساعدتكم ولكم مني خالص الود والتحية اخوكم Beta_smart
-
برجاء الأفادة عن كيفية نقل بيانات جدول من مستخدم إلي مستخدم أخر ؟ الديفوليبر 6i وقاعدة البيانات 8i
-
Question 189 : which are /sql*plus commands ? (choose all that apply) A- INSERT B-UPDATE C-SELECT D-DESCRIBE E- DELETE F- RENAME وجزيتم خيرا
-
السلام عليكم ورحمة الله وبركاته مرفق ملف يحتوي علي شرح لـ cursors , exception , users جزاكم الله كل خير وبارك لكم في أعمالكم us_ex_cur.zip